Estimated Reading Time: 5 minsCategory: DessertTotal Time: 1 hr 20 mins1. Preheat oven to 300F with the oven rack set in the middle. Prepare the flax egg by mixing the flax meal and water in a small bowl and allow to sit at least 15 minutes so it can thicken.
2. Sift the almond flour in a large bowl. Use a coffee grinder or food processor to turn the sunflower seeds into flour. Add the ground sunflower seeds, baking powder, lemon & orange zest, pecans, and mix well with a whisk.
3. Pour the flax seed egg mixture into a separate bowl and add the stevia, almond extract, coconut oil, and mix well. Add the wet batter on top of the dry batter and mix well until the dough comes together. Use your hands to mix once the dough firms up.
4. Place a piece of parchment paper on a sheet tray and use your hands and form the dough into a 10x3 inch log. You can make the shape wider and shorter if desired. Bake for 35 minutes then remove from oven and allow cool down for 15 minutes.

Total Time: 55 minsCategory: Breakfast, SnackCalories: 106 per serving1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(177 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
2. In a large bowl, combine the almond flour, erythritol, and baking powder. Stir in eggs to form a dough.
3. In a small bowl, combine the melted coconut oil and almond extract. Stir the mixture into the dough.
4. Form a wide, flattened log (like a flattened loaf shape) out of the dough on the lined baking sheet. It should be about 3/4 in tall, 4 in wide, and 7.5 in long (2 cm tall, 10 cm wide, 19 cm long) .
